The mask is constructed of two layers of silk habotai, with a thin inner filter I removed from a purchased disposable mask. It is completely hand sewn with silk thread. I was concerned that the inner layer might shift, and thought of quilting the layers together, but instead came up with the idea of embroidering on an animal face to prevent shifting, so, the face has a practical purpose and is not just decorative or silly. But I admit the animal face is also amusing to me, besides making me laugh its a bit of a social experiment to observe other people's reactions to me when I wear it.
Overall, the mask works great, much better than any other mask I've used. It's very lightweight and comfortable, and it amuses me so I don't feel so bad about having to wear one.
